Fylde Coast Academy Trust (FCAT) was established in 2012. Our trust aims to ensure first class learning opportunities for all young people across the Fylde Coast and across Lancashire. The trust has grown to include 10 academies with primary, secondary and all through as well as the Central Services and School Improvement team. Our values of excellence, integrity and resilience guide us to be the best we can be. Learners are at the heart of what we do and their outcomes and successes are what drive us.
As a Multi-Academy Trust we work in partnership with educational institutions locally to foster collaboration and knowledge sharing, which is critical to our culture of continuous improvement. About Mereside Primary Academy
Mereside Primary Academy caters for children aged 2-11 in a large, modern building located in spacious grounds. As a school we seek to provide an all-round education for children in a calm and nurturing environment. We have the highest expectations of pupil attainment, teacher performance and parental involvement and we encourage everyone to strive for excellence, in order to achieve potential.
We pride ourselves in knowing our children incredibly well and use this knowledge to motivate, encourage and care for them throughout their time at our school. Children here are at the heart of all we do and we continually strive to help each child find their strengths and talents so that they will flourish and be challenged. “The school is ambitious for pupils to achieve well” (Ofsted July 2024)
At Mereside, our motto is ‘Learning Together, Achieving Together’ which demonstrates our commitment with pupils, parents, staff, governors and the local community to nurture a culture of lifelong learning for all. Our children have access to creative, sporting, musical and cultural opportunities with a variety of extra-curricular activities. “This school is central to the local community that it serves. Pupils are happy and enjoy coming to school…pupils trust their teachers to care for them, including when they need comfort or reassurance” (Ofsted July 2024)
All of our work revolves around our three school ‘bees’ which includes our own hive and is incorporated throughout our Mereside Way which both children and staff live by. ‘Be kind, Be safe, Be ready’ is implemented every minute, every day and supported by our very strong pastoral team who ensure that the care, guidance and support our children receive is second to none and enables all children to be ready for their next stage of education. “Pupil behave well during lessons and around school. Staff encourage them to behave sensibly and to treat others with respect…pupils’ behaviour is addressed sensitively and effectively” (Ofsted July 2024)
